Description

Village Halls status, for local use by local organisations. Dance Classes, drama groups, U3A, Bowls groups, Art Classes, toddler groups also used by the RVS for Luncheon Club. Hire for book club and Educational talks and lectures, H&S courses. Also available for letting for family parties, dances and fund raising activities.
